What do cattle in Uruguay eat?
The diet plays a crucial role in the quality of grain-fed beef. The cattle are fed grains such as sorghum, corn, soybeans and fibres. In the early stages calves receive more fibre and less energy, allowing them to grow steadily. Later in life, the diet shifts to more energy-rich grains. After around 27 months the animals reach optimal weight and condition. This careful approach results in beef with rich flavour and beautiful marbling.
Flavour and characteristics of grain-fed beef
Compared to grass-fed beef, grain-fed beef is recognised by its beautiful marbling: fine streaks of fat running through the meat. This intramuscular fat melts during cooking, creating extra tenderness and an intense flavour. A steak from Uruguay offers a soft bite, juicy texture and a subtle sweetness loved by fans of American-style BBQ.
Cooking tips for Uruguayan steak
Great steak starts with great beef. Choose premium Uruguay Grain-Fed Black Angus and you won’t need much more to achieve the perfect result.
- Step 1: Thaw the meat slowly in the refrigerator.
- Step 2: Remove it from the fridge 30 minutes before cooking to reach room temperature.
- Step 3: Season simply with coarse sea salt and black pepper.
- Step 4: Grill the steak over high heat for about 2–3 minutes per side.
- Step 5: Bring the core temperature to 52–55 °C for medium-rare.
- Step 6: Let the meat r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
Thanks to the rich marbling, this beef is very forgiving, it remains tender and juicy even with slightly longer cooking times.

What is the difference compared to grass-fed beef?
Grain-fed beef is more tender and has a slightly sweeter flavour due to the grain diet, while grass-fed beef tends to have a firmer texture and a nuttier taste.
